hello everyone! yes, i was at the ac show-- phil anselmo and william duvall
shared vocal duties. here was the set list: opened with angry chair, then
went right into man in the box (both by will d.); then would, them bones (both
by phil a.); then towards the end of the entire show, jerry and will came back
out and sang rooster with heart and others (i think this is right). i thought
it was kind of bittersweet, but most of the opinions i've been reading seem to
say that the singers did a good job (i thought the music was great, but there's
definitely something missing (not too surprising)). but i want to be fair and
wait to see what's to come. yours in aic, bb.
